Nigeria Table Tennis star Aruna Quadri continues with his fine form as he powered his way into the quarterfinal of the men’s singles event at the ITTF World Tour tagged Bulgaria Open.
Quadri started his journey in the tournament with a 4-3 win over Chinese Ma Te to halt the unbeaten run of the Asian star.
In the round of the 16 tie, the Nigerian defeated Hong Kong’s Chung Ting Wung in a close contest.
Quadri won the first two games at 11-7, 11-7, before his opponent fought back to win the next two games 11-4, 11-3 to make it 2-2.
Quadri shrugged of fatigue to take the the fifth game at 11-9 but the Asian star restored parity with 11-5 win the sixth game.
The deciding game saw the Nigerian came from 0-2 down to race to the lead and eventually clinched the needed victory with 11-5 to complete a 4-3 win and booked his place in the last eight of the $190,000 prize money tournament.
